Tiger Snake Eel

Myrichthys maculosus

Taxonomy

Kingdom: Animalia Phylum: Chordata Class: Actinopterygii Order: Anguilliformes Family: Ophichthidae Genus: Myrichthys

About

Myrichthys maculosus is a snake eel from the Indo-Pacific. It is occasionally encountered in the aquarium trade. It grows to a length of 1 metre (3 ft 3 in).
